Suction Power
Suction power is really important when choosing a robot vacuum. It decides how well the vacuum cleans deep carpets. Vacuums with high suction, like 10,000Pa or more, can pull out stuck dirt and pet hair from thick carpets. This means your floors get cleaner because the vacuum can lift dirt from between the carpet fibers.
Many robot vacuums let you change the suction power. You can turn it up or down depending on the surface or how dirty the floor is. Turning down the power saves energy and protects delicate carpets. If the suction is weak, small dust or pet hair might just move around instead of being picked up.
Suction strength is measured in Pascals, or Pa. The higher the number, the stronger the vacuum’s power. For cleaning carpets well, look for a vacuum with high Pa. That way, your floors will look better and stay cleaner.
Navigation Accuracy
Guiding a robot vacuum around furniture and clutter can be difficult. On thick carpets, missed spots are common and can be frustrating. That’s why good sensors matter. Sensors like LiDAR, cameras, or infrared help create a clear map of your space in real-time. These systems can see obstacles and change their path as needed. They plan the best route to clean efficiently, so the vacuum doesn’t miss spots or clean the same area twice.
Strong navigation helps the vacuum cover every part of your home. For carpets with many turns and decorations, precise navigation makes sure every inch gets cleaned. Features like surface recognition let the vacuum know the type of floor and adjust cleaning. Adaptive path planning adds flexibility and helps the robot clean better, even when things change.
Manufacturers test these systems in messy, multi-room spaces. This ensures the robot can handle real homes. A vacuum that navigates well will clean better and leave fewer missed spots. So, when choosing a robot vacuum, good navigation features can make a big difference in how clean your home gets.
Carpet Recognition
Carpet recognition is more than a fancy feature. It helps your robot vacuum clean better. When the vacuum finds a carpet, it switches to higher suction. This means it can pick up more dirt and dust. The vacuum uses sensors and cameras to tell the difference between hard floors and carpets. It then acts accordingly.
This feature saves energy because the vacuum only uses more power on carpets. It also avoids water damage. When mopping, the vacuum lifts the mop if it detects a carpet underneath. It changes cleaning modes when needed.
Having this feature makes cleaning easier and faster. It helps the vacuum work smartly on different surfaces. In homes with many types of floors, this can make a big difference. Overall, carpet recognition is a simple way to get better cleaning with less effort.
Battery Life
When you pick an AI robot vacuum for your carpets, it’s important to think about the battery life. A longer battery lasts longer and means the vacuum can clean more without needing a recharge. The battery size is measured in milliamp-hours (mAh) or watt-hours (Wh). A bigger number means more stored energy. Most vacuums with 2,000mAh to 3,000mAh batteries can run for about 60 to 90 minutes. This is good for cleaning bigger rooms or multiple areas at once.
If the battery runs out fast, some parts of the carpet might not get cleaned. You might need to pause and recharge often. Luckily, some advanced vacuums can save battery by adjusting how hard they work. They can lower suction power when cleaning carpets that don’t need strong suction. This helps the vacuum work longer on one charge and means less stopping to recharge.
Maintenance Ease
Taking care of your robot vacuum is easy when it’s built for simple maintenance. Look for models with self-cleaning brushes and rollers. These parts clear out hair and dirt on their own, so you don’t have to untangle them by hand. Some vacuums come with a self-emptying base. The big dust bin means fewer trips to dump it out, saving you time. Some even have self-washing mops and refill water tanks that fill on their own. This makes cleaning the floors easier, especially once a week. Choose a vacuum with parts that are easy to remove. Easy-to-get-to parts help you clean quickly and without special tools. Also, pick models that send alerts when they need maintenance. These notifications tell you when to change filters or clean brushes. Good alerts help keep your vacuum working well and prevent surprises. With these features, keeping your robot vacuum in good shape is quick and simple.
